I Found True Love at 58, but His Ex-Wife Almost Ruined Everything.

After my divorce, I believed love was something that belonged to the past. I made peace with solitude and filled my days with writing, the sound of ocean waves, and the silence of my home. Life was calm — until Oliver appeared.

I met Oliver on a sunny morning while having my coffee on the porch. He was walking along the beach with his golden retriever and greeted me with a kind smile. We started meeting casually, talking about books, writing, and life. The connection was instant. Soon, what started as friendship turned into something deeper.

On our first dinner date, everything seemed perfect. We laughed, shared stories, and for a moment, I truly believed I was ready to experience love again. But in the middle of our meal, a woman showed up. Without even looking at me, she stared straight at Oliver:

— “We need to talk. Now.”

— “We’re in the middle of dinner…” I tried to say.

— “I said now,” she interrupted, completely ignoring my presence.

Oliver simply mumbled “I’m sorry” and left with her. I sat there, stunned and humiliated.

Two days went by. No call. No explanation. And when he finally showed up, flowers in hand and regret in his eyes, he said:

— “That woman was my ex-wife, Rebecca. She still tries to control my life. I was weak. I ran instead of standing up to her.”

I listened, but made it clear I didn’t want to be dragged into drama.

A short time later, he invited me to a literary event. Reluctantly, I went. The evening started off well, but Rebecca showed up again — this time causing a public scene and throwing wine on me in front of everyone. It was humiliating.

Oliver, embarrassed, tried to de-escalate the situation. But I couldn’t ignore it anymore: he was still entangled in a toxic past.

— “I’m not ready for this, Oliver,” I said, walking away with a heavy heart.

Six days passed. I tried to convince myself that it was for the best. Until I saw Rebecca leaving his house, carrying boxes. Something had changed.

I gathered my courage and went over. I watched as Oliver confronted Rebecca firmly:

— “It’s over. Take whatever you want, but stay out of my life. If you push it, I’ll file for a restraining order.”

For the first time, I saw in him the man I needed by my side — someone capable of breaking free and starting over.

Maybe true love doesn’t depend on age, but on the courage to face the ghosts of the past. And that day, Oliver showed he was finally ready to live in the present — by my side.
